Developed in Germany, the UHF diversity wireless systems from the LD Systems U300® series deliver excellent audio performance. They achieve a range of 100 metres in ideal conditions and are available in five frequency bands: 584–608 MHz, 655–679 MHz, 823–832 MHz + 863–865 MHz, 470–490 MHz or 514–542 MHz.

The Audio-Technica ATW-3211/893X is a fourth-generation 3000 Series wireless system that gives you the power and flexibility to operate within the congested UHF spectrum. 3000 Series systems have an operating range of 300' (100 m) and are available in two frequency bands - DE2 (470-530 MHz) and EE1 (530-590 MHz) - that provide a class-leading 60 MHz tuning range, which is more than twice that offered by the previous 3000 Series models.
